Introduction to European Digital Policies:

During the 1-hour session on European Digital Policies, Dr. Esteve Sanz (Head of Sector Internet Governance and Multistakeholder Dialogue at the European Commission) will briefly introduce the European Union’s digital strategy, with a focus on policies related to Internet Governance. The rest of the time will be devoted to input from the YOUthDIG participants. To enable an interactive session, participants will be asked for a bit of “homework” in advance. They are encouraged to look at some of the Digital EU initiatives and to provide input. A background document and Slido link for input will be provided to participants through e-mail - this should be done by Thursday 27 April 12:00 CEST. Participants are free to decide which of the topics to contribute to. There are four main topics to discuss:

  • The Declaration for the Future of the Internet
  • The Digital Services Act
  • The Digital Markets Act
  • The AI Act

And there are three guiding questions:

  • What is your understanding of this initiative and how do you think it will change the digital landscape?
  • How do you think this initiative will impact your personal life?
  • What do you think is missing in the EU Digital Strategy?
